As the sun neared its peak of midday, the boy named Spike mentioned before was sleeping upstairs above Twilight’s laboratory. He slept in his bed as the sun warmed his room nicely, letting him sleep comfortably.

Spike’s room had a single bed with a bedside table that had a clock and a green and white cap with a poke ball in the middle. He had a large glass door which lead to a balcony, and had several shelves of books opposite to his bed. There was a closet of clothes opposite to the glass door as well as the bedroom’s main door.

Spike eyes fluttered open and he yawned. He began to sit up and stretch his back. He smiled as he looked at his bedside clock, which quickly changed his reaction from pleasant to panic.

“Oh no!” He yelled as he quickly threw his blanket away and jumped up and rushed for his closet.

He rushed himself as he dressed himself in his usual clothes. He wore a green shirt with purple pants and a purple jacket. He tied his purple sneakers as fast as possible before quickly grabbing his hat and rushing out the door to the bathroom.

He stumbled as he tried to brush his teeth and then comb his green hair in the shortest time before accomplishing his appearance, slapping his hat on and running out of the bathroom before making his way down the stairs.
He jumped down the last step to see the laboratory that took up most of the first floor, with a huge glint of hope in his eye.

“Sorry Spike, I just gave away the last starter Pokémon.”

Spike was greeted by Professor Twilight Sparkle, wearing her usual lab coat with a purple shirt underneath and her dark purple hair, with one strip lavender and another pink.

“Again!?” Spike yelled.

“Yes, you slept in again.” Twilight said.

Spike just sighed in disappointment and lowered his head.

“How long has this been happening to me, two months now?” Spike asked.

“Two months and two weeks actually.” Twilight said as she walked over to Spike. She smiled at him and gave him a hug.

“Don’t worry, you’ll get a Pokémon one day.”

“Yeah, I know.” Spike said with slight doubt in his voice.

“Come on, I’ll make you some pancakes.” Twilight said, Spike’s smile instantly rose.

“Thanks Twilight.” Spike said.

Twilight walked to the kitchen and pulled out some pancake mix while Spike walked back upstairs to his bedroom to finish one of the Pokémon books he recently got.

Twilight eventually finished two stacks of pancakes and placed them on the table.

“Spike! Pancakes!”

Spike moved at lightning speed down to the table. Twilight giggled at Spike’s childish behaviour before eating some of the pancakes herself.

“Twilight, I think I’m going to need a new clock.”

“What do you mean Spike? Your clock’s perfectly fine.” Twilight said.

“Well every time I set an alarm on it, it never goes off. I end up waking up late and all the starters are gone.” Spike says.

“Hmm, tell you what, I’ll go in town later today and see what’s wrong with your clock.” Twilight said.

“Thanks Twi, for the pancakes and fixing my clock.” Spike said eat a pancake whole.

“You’re welcome Spike.” Twilight said.

Once the pancakes were finished, Twilight offered to do the dishes while Spike would head over to Sweet Apple acres to get some more apples as they were fresh out.

Spike walked outside to see the town’s people out and about. He smiled as he walked down the street seeing several people and their Pokémon going on with their day.

He was so distracted with the day that he didn’t see the person in front of him, and of course he bumped into them; he fell on his rump with an ‘oof!’

“Sorry about that.”

“You should be you big loser!”

Oh Arceus.

Spike looked up to see someone he doesn’t particularly enjoy seeing. It was a girl about his age, wearing a pink dress, sparkling fake pink high heels, diamond earrings and a silver tiara.

“Hey Diamond Tiara.” Spike said as he got himself up.

“Watch where you’re going next time, you have any idea how much this dress costs?” She asked him.

“A check from your daddy?” Spike asked, smiling to himself.

“Hmpf, at least I can have stuff like this. You don’t even have a
Pokemon!” She said.

“Neither do you.” Spike replied.

Diamond just smiled and laughed as she bumped Spike out of the way.

“Don’t need to wait for one, my daddy says he’s going to buy me the most beautiful starting Pokémon ever! Ha! Later loser!” She laughed and laughed as she walked away from Spike. He clenched his fist in anger before walking back on track.

He soon left the town’s streets and houses and found himself on a dirt path with apple trees and a white wooden fence in the distance. He smiled as he could smell the fresh baked apples from the smooth breeze that was blowing, probably Granny Smith making an apple baked dish again.

He walked through the gate a headed for the apple trees. Either Applejack or Applebloom would probably be somewhere there to give him his apples. He guessed right as he found another girl his age next to an apple tree. She wore blue overalls, a yellow t-shirt with a massive red bow in her red hair.

“Hey Applebloom!” Spike yelled.

The girl turned to see Spike and waved back at him.

“Hey Spike, what bring you ‘round here?” She asks him.

“Twilight sent me to get some apples from you guys.”

“Ah, well we better go get Applejack. She’s with the Ponyta.” Applebloom said as she led the way.

Spike followed Applebloom until they could see a white fence through the apple trees. Were they came across several Ponyta’s grazing in the grass.

“You sure have a lot of Ponyta’s.” Spike said leaning on the fence.

“Eeyup! Were the best in the business!” Applebloom said with pride.

“So where’s Applejack?” Spike asked.

“Right here sugarcube.”

Spike looked to his right to see a girl the same age as Twilight sitting on a Rapidash with a saddle. She wore an orange buttoned shirt with white lines, blue jeans, brown boots, and a big Stetson hat. She also had large yellow hair tied in a red band at the end.

“Nice to see you again Applejack.” Spike said as he walked up to the Rapidash, The Pokemon whining happily and rubbing his snot into Spike’s chest.

“Looks like Rapidash here missed ya.” Applejack chuckled.

“He sure did.” Spike said as he patted the snout.

“So, ya here for tha apples?” Applejack asked.

“Yep.” Spike said.

“Ah thought so.” Applejack said as she jumped off Rapidash and opened one of the saddlebags. She pulled out a bag of an assortment of apples and handed it to Spike.

“Here ya go. One bag of fresh apple family apples.”

“Thanks Applejack, these look great. As usual.” Spike complemented.

“Ya welcome Spike, now ya better get back to Twilight. She’s gonna send a search party if ya a minute late.” Applejack joked.

“That sounds like Twilight.” Applebloom said, all the three had a good laugh at the joke.

“Applebloom, why dontcha help Spike outta here while I go find Big Mac and Winona and see how their doin’ with the Miltank.” Applejack said before she jumped back onto Rapidash and trotted off.

“Come on Spike, time’s a wastin’.” Applebloom said. Spike nodded and the two walked away.

As they walked, Applebloom brought up a particular topic.

“Ya know it’s a week before I turn ten. And I get my first Pokemon.”

“Oh yeah. But I thought you already had a Pokemon of your own, you living on a farm and everything.” Spike said.

“Yeah, but all of tha Pokemon belong ta my siblings and Granny Smith to. This is when ah get my first Pokemon.” Applebloom explained.

“Ah; well I know the next Pokémon we get is in two weeks. And I think we get is Froakie, Turtwig and Torchic.” Spike explained.

“Ah thought ya still had two Pokemon with ya?” Applebloom asked.

“Me to, but Twilight told me she had already given it to other trainers this morning.”

“Broken alarm again?” Applebloom asked like she knew.

“Yep.”

“Well darn, ah wanted to get Mudkip.”

“Sorry Applebloom. You could wait but I don’t know when we’ll get another one from the Pokemon League.” Spike told her.

“Nah, it’s okay. Any Pokemon is fine by me.” She said.

The two reached the end of the farm, with Spike waving goodbye to Applebloom who was waving from the gate. Spike walked on the path back to Ponyville, unaware of the Aipom that plotted to steal said apples from him.

Spike saw the town’s first buildings in the horizon, glad that his trek was almost over. The bag of apples was slung over his shoulder as he happily walked down the path. But his vision was blinded as he felt something on his shoulders.

“Hey, what the-“He pulled his off of his eyes to see an Aipom dancing in front of him while holding the apples.

“Hey! Give those back!” Spike yelled. The Aipom blew a raspberry at him before running towards the Everfree forest, Spike chasing the Pokemon thief.

The Aipom laughed all the way as Spike tried to grab it, but it was too quick for him. The Aipom jumped with its strength and grabbed a branch of a tree and disappeared into the Everfree forest; Spike, being the loyal friend he is to Twilight, decided to continue pursuing the Aipom.

Spike hopes became less and less as he pushed branches and bushes out of the way but the purple Pokémon became a purple blob barely seen. He wouldn’t give up though and kept on running, but he was running out of breath.

Spike couldn’t keep up anymore and stopped when he got to one of the many dirt paths of the Everfree, he stopped as he had ran out of breath and grabbed his knees.

“He got away…Twilight’s going to be so-“

Spike stopped short of finishing that sentence as he heard the tall grass behind him rustle. He immediately turned around to see something coming straight for him through the grass.

“Oh no.” Spike said as he braced for whatever Pokemon jumped out at him. He took a deep breath as the Pokemon got closer and closer towards him. But he was quickly surprised as to what it was.

It wasn’t any of the usual forest Pokemon, it wasn’t even a Pokemon usually found in other parts of Equestria.

It was a Charmander.

Spike looked amazing as the little orange Pokemon ran out of the grass at a great speed, but dug its little feet into the ground to stop. Spike looked in awe as the Pokemon seemed to catch its breath; which looked up and jumped in fright at the sight of a human.

Neither of the two seemed to move as each looked as scared as the other, thinking there next move should include running away from the other in fear of injury.

Spike looked at the little Pokemon but noticed that the tall grass behind it was moving towards him again, except it was much bigger this time. The Charmander noticed Spike’s gaze and looked behind him, and immediately remembered what he was running away from. The Charmander jumped towards Spike and turned around, scared for its life.
Spike raised his eyebrow as the Charmander jumped but immediately left his curiosity behind as he saw a terrifying sight. Three Mightyenas, teeth sharp and not looking very happy.

The Mightyenas growled and barked at the two in front of them, and slowly closing in on them. Spike and the Charmander looked at each other with the exact same thought.

Run.

The two sprinted down the path away from the Everfree Mountain and towards Ponyville, the Mightyenas hot on their trail. Spike looked back to see the Pokemon pursuers, and his face got paler immediately. Spike looked at the Charmander and it was struggling to keep up with him; he didn’t notice it before but he saw several scratches on the Charmanders body, and guessed the Mightyenas were coming to finish the job.

Spike was quick to react as he could practically feel the Mightyenas chomp right behind, and picked up the Charmander and pushed his legs to the limit. Spike made a shield for the Charmander while also trying to avoid setting his clothes on fire with the Charmanders tail.

“Don’t worry little guy, I’ll protect ya.” Spike said as his adrenaline pumped his legs to run even faster, gaining some distance from the Mightyenas.

The Charmander looked up at the human boy that was trying to save him, the look on the boy’s face showed he seemed to be as in as much pain as he was, but he was still saving him.

Spike’s whole body was red and legs began to ache but the adrenaline in his body ignored the pain and He kept running. Spike was really hoping he would soon find Fluttershy’s cottage, or the Mightyena might make chow out of him and the Charmander.

“Fluttershy!” Spike cried.

Outside of the Everfree was a small cottage, were several small Pokemon were flocking and enjoying their day around it. The person who owned the cottage was another girl that was as tall as Twilight and Applejack who wore a yellow shirt, pink skirt and had long pink hair. She was currently taking care of an Ursaring that usually visited.

“Do you feel better Mr.Ursaring?” She asked, the Pokemon growling in gratitude as she wrapped a bandage around its arm.

“You should stop trying to battle all the Pokemon you see. You’re going to get seriously hurt again.” She told the Ursaring, who responded with a growl.

“There, you should be better in a few days.” The girl said as she finished the bandage. The Ursaring got to his feet and growled a thanks to the girl.

“Fluttershy!”

The Girl jumped as she heard her name being called from the Everfree, but the voice sounded like one she had heard before.

“Is that Spike?” She asked herself.

“Fluttershy!”

She defiantly knew who it was now, she recognized that boys voice anywhere.

“Spike, what is-“

She gasped as she saw the young trainer run out of the bushes holding a Charmander in his hands, Spike looking not to fine himself.

“Oh thank Arceus I made it!” Spike yelled as he ran over to Fluttershy.

“Spike what happened to you?” Fluttershy asked concerned.

Spike was going to tell her but the Mightyenas had already jumped out of the bush. They were going to continue their hunt but the sight of an angry Ursaring made them rethink of what to do next. They slowly walked backwards before running back into the Everfree.

Spike took a breather for the first time since he saw the Mightyenas to begin with, which reminded him of his injured acquaintance.

“Fluttershy, this Charmanders hurt, can you heal him?” Spike asked.

“Of course, come inside.” She said as she led the exhausted duo into her house.

“I’ll take care of Charmander, you better get some rest yourself mister.” She said as she took Charmander from Spikes arms. Spike could only nod before he went to sit on Fluttershys couch; and felt relaxed and comfortable as he got off his aching legs.

He felt very hot from all of the running and felt relief in his bones before he began to grow tired, all of his energy gone. He yawned before he fell asleep on Fluttershy’s couch.
